    Anyone got a surefire college football teaser for tomorrow?
    Got paid today so I am looking for a surefire college football teaser to make a decent sized wager on.

    Will probably only do 2 or 3 teams, and 7 points.

    Anyone got any good plays here that I could tail?

    Some candidates I am looking at:
